Q: Is 838,242 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 838,242 is a composite number.

Why is 838,242 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 838,242 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 18 19 27 38 43 54 57 86 114 129 171 258 342 361 387 513 722 774 817 1,026 1,083 1,161 1,634 2,166 2,322 2,451 3,249 4,902 6,498 7,353 9,747 14,706 15,523 19,494 22,059 31,046 44,118 46,569 93,138 139,707 279,414 419,121 and 838,242, with no remainder.

Since 838,242 cannot be divided by just 1 and 838,242, it is a composite number.
